Logan University is a small private nonprofit university in Chesterfield, MO. Approximately 229 students are enrolled. Admissions are moderately selective with a 64% acceptance rate. CollegeCove's campus safety score is 100/100 (Very Safe), based on U.S. Department of Education Clery Act data.

Where is Logan University located?

Logan University is located in Chesterfield, MO. The main campus address is 1851 Schoettler Rd, Chesterfield, MO. It is a private institution offering 4-year degree programs.

What is the acceptance rate at Logan University?

Logan University has an acceptance rate of 64%, making it moderately selective. Out of 14 applicants, 9 were admitted in the most recent year. 229 students enrolled.
